VALHALLA•ON•ODIN

number
174284
timestamp
id
885891:1881
etching block
885891
etching transaction
1881
mint
start
none
end
none
amount
9700000 ⚡
mints
0
cap
100000
remaining
100000
mintable
true
progress
0%
supply
30000000000 ⚡
premine
30000000000 ⚡
premine percentage
100%
burned
0 ⚡
divisibility
0
symbol
turbo
false
etching
4a84a5dfb98b7e11caac9f214962881ee46d40bb439ba6fc20ee5aa4d1324c9b
parent
4a84a5dfb98b7e11caac9f214962881ee46d40bb439ba6fc20ee5aa4d1324c9bi0